    Comprehending Built-In Ovens

    A built-in oven is created to be installed into kitchen cabinets instead of standing alone. This style element provides a smooth appearance, lining up with modern kitchen patterns. Built-in ovens come in various types, such as single, double, or mix ovens, accommodating varied cooking requirements.

    Types of Built-In Ovens

    Single Built-In Ovens: These are standard ovens that offer one cavity for baking and roasting. Perfect for homeowners with modest cooking requirements.

    Double Built-In Ovens: With two separate cavities, these ovens enable simultaneous cooking at various temperatures, making them ideal for large families or passionate bakers.

    Mix Ovens: These multifunctional appliances integrate traditional oven abilities with microwave features, offering adaptability for quicker meal preparations.

    Steam Ovens: These ovens utilize steam to prepare food, protecting nutrients and flavors while making sure wetness retention.

    Key Features to Consider

    When searching for built-in ovens, a number of features can improve cooking experiences and outcomes. Below are key functions to think about:

    Size and Fit: Ensure that the oven fits your kitchen’s specs and cabinetry. Requirement sizes consist of 24″, 27″, and 30″ widths.

    Oven Capacity: Larger ovens offer more space for cooking multiple meals at when, which is useful for meal preparation and entertaining.

    Cooking Modes: Look for ovens that use a range of cooking modes, including convection, baking, broiling, and self-cleaning functions.

    Controls and Display: User-friendly controls, whether digital or manual, add to much better cooking experiences. Touch screens and self-diagnostics can enhance ease of usage.

    Energy Efficiency: Energy-efficient designs save electrical energy and reduce utility expenses. Search for the ENERGY STAR accreditation.

    Convection Technology: Convection ovens flow hot air for even cooking, reducing cooking time and energy usage.

    Guarantee and Support: Robust guarantees and customer assistance can provide comfort with your financial investment.

    Upkeep and Care Tips

    To keep the longevity and effectiveness of built-in ovens, follow these fundamental care tips:

    Regular Cleaning: Wipe the interior and outside of the oven routinely to prevent accumulation and guarantee it operates effectively.

    Examine Seals: Inspect the door seals periodically for damage. Harmed seals can result in heat loss and ineffective cooking.

    Self-Cleaning Features: Utilize self-cleaning options according to maker instructions to keep your oven in beautiful condition.

    Regular Checks: Regularly check for any error codes, which can show when expert servicing might be required.

    FAQs About Built-In Ovens

    What is the distinction between a built-in oven and a freestanding oven?

    Built-in ovens are set up into cabinetry and have a more seamless appearance compared to freestanding ovens, which are standalone appliances.

    Do built-in ovens need unique setup?

    Yes, built-in ovens generally need professional setup to ensure they fit effectively and function successfully.

    Can I replace a freestanding oven with a built-in oven?

    Yes, however modifications to cabinetry may be required to accommodate the built-in design.

    Are built-in ovens energy-efficient?

    Many built-in ovens are developed with energy-saving functions, however it is best to try to find ENERGY STAR-rated models for ideal performance.

    What is the average life expectancy of a built-in oven?

    Usually, built-in ovens can last 10-15 years with appropriate maintenance.
